Highlight the text you wish to make into a link, then click the Hyperlink button in the second row of buttons. It looks like a chain link. Step 2: The Insert/Edit Link page will open in a pop-up window. Step 3: Paste the entire URL (or web address) into the Link Path box.
Select the plus sign wherever you want to add the website information. In the menu, select Create to open the Create Item panel. Select Link. You can also expand or create a folder or learning module and add the link.

On the Course Content page, select the plus sign wherever you want to add a discussion. Select Create > Participation and Engagement > Discussion.
Your discussion links appear on the Course Content page where you created them. You can reorder and remove a discussion link. When you remove a discussion from the Course Content page, it remains on the Discussions page.
